From Fabric to Flight: Taiwan’s Textile Makers Weave High‑Performance Materials into Aerospace and Drones

Taiwan’s manufacturing story is taking a sharp turn upward—literally. Long known for producing high-quality sportswear fabrics, functional textiles, and components for bicycles and outdoor gear, more of the island’s textile and composite materials companies are now pushing into aerospace and drone supply chains. The shift is being driven by a mix of economic reality and opportunity: tightening profit margins, softer demand in traditional markets, and the promise of higher-value applications where performance matters more than price.

For years, Taiwan’s textile industry built its reputation on advanced materials that are light, durable, breathable, and engineered for demanding use. That same know-how translates naturally into aerospace-grade composites and drone components, where weight reduction, strength, heat resistance, and reliability are mission-critical. Companies that once focused on athletic apparel innovation are increasingly applying similar research and development capabilities to high-performance composites, structural materials, and specialized fabrics designed for extreme environments.

The pressure to evolve has been mounting. As global competition intensifies and consumer demand fluctuates across sportswear and lifestyle segments, many manufacturers find it harder to maintain healthy margins with conventional products. Aerospace and drones, by contrast, offer a pathway to more stable, premium contracts—especially for suppliers that can meet strict quality standards and deliver consistent production at scale.

Drones are emerging as a particularly attractive market. Demand is expanding across commercial inspection, agriculture, mapping, logistics, and public safety. With that growth comes a need for lightweight frames, reinforced housings, vibration-resistant materials, and components that can withstand repeated stress and changing weather conditions. Taiwan’s expertise in composites and precision manufacturing positions its firms well to compete for these needs, especially as buyers look to diversify supply chains and secure dependable production partners.

Aerospace is an even higher bar—but also a bigger prize. Materials used in aircraft and aerospace applications must be exceptionally strong while remaining as light as possible, and they often need to perform under heat, pressure, and fatigue over long periods. That’s exactly where advanced composite materials shine. By investing in higher-end capabilities, certifications, and specialized processes, Taiwan’s textile and composite manufacturers are working to move up the value chain and claim a stronger role in global aerospace manufacturing networks.

This repositioning also reflects a broader trend across Taiwan’s industrial sector: reinvention through specialization. Instead of competing solely on volume, manufacturers are leaning into technical differentiation—developing materials that solve complex engineering problems and command better pricing. For the companies making this leap, the goal isn’t to abandon sportswear or cycling entirely, but to build a more resilient business mix that balances traditional strengths with next-generation growth markets.

As the island’s materials makers branch into aerospace and drones, one thing is clear: Taiwan’s textile and composite industry is no longer defined only by what people wear or ride. It’s increasingly about what can fly—lighter, stronger, and smarter than before.
